Arguably the busiest day of the year for the nag racing tomorrow.

What do we think about the King George?

It's an absolutely corking field. Might Bite is the most intriguing horse in training, Bristol DM has just won the Betfair by 57 lengths in a run rated 185 by Timeform, and Thistlecrack this time last year was supposed to be the 2nd coming of Arkle..

I would personally go with Fox Norton at the current prices. He's been an absolutely rock solid performer since his return from injury this time last year, either winning or hitting the frame every time out. This will be the toughest race any of these horses have been in, and imo any of the top 6 could win it.

Thistlecrack has the class but not the form.

TBH We don't know if Thistlecrack is the same horse as before his injury (tendon injuries are supposed to be very serious in horses), and even if he is, bear in mind that the most impressive thing he's done over fences was win last year's KGIV in a sub-par race. He still has a lot to prove to be considered a great chaser. Tomorrow's race will tell us a lot more.
